Microsoft Outlook creates an OST (Offline Storage Table) file when you configure an Exchange Server, Microsoft 365, or IMAP account. This file stores a synchronized copy of your mailbox on your computer, allowing you to access emails, contacts, calendars, and other data even when you're offline.

Sometimes the OST file becomes corrupted due to unexpected shutdowns, synchronization failures, oversized mailbox files, or Outlook crashes. In such cases, rebuilding the OST file is often the most effective way to resolve Outlook errors and restore proper synchronization.

What Does Rebuilding an OST File Mean?

Rebuilding an OST file means deleting or renaming the existing offline data file so that Outlook automatically creates a new copy by downloading mailbox data from the mail server.

This process is safe only if your mailbox data still exists on the Exchange Server, Microsoft 365, or IMAP server. Any items stored only in the local OST file and not synchronized to the server may be lost.

When Should You Rebuild an OST File?

You should consider rebuilding the OST file if you experience:

Outlook synchronization errors
Missing emails or folders
"Cannot open Outlook data file" errors
Slow Outlook performance
Frequent Outlook crashes
Corrupted OST file messages
Outlook freezing during startup
Mailbox folders not updating
Steps to Rebuild an OST File
Step 1: Close Microsoft Outlook

Exit Outlook completely before making any changes to the OST file.

Step 2: Locate the OST File

The default location is usually:

Windows 11 / 10

C:\Users\YourUsername\AppData\Local\Microsoft\Outlook\

Locate the .ost file associated with your Outlook profile.

Step 3: Rename or Delete the OST File

Instead of permanently deleting the file, rename it (for example, Mailbox.ost to Mailbox_old.ost) so you have a backup if needed.

Step 4: Restart Outlook

Open Microsoft Outlook again.

Outlook automatically detects that the OST file is missing and creates a new one.

Step 5: Wait for Synchronization

Depending on your mailbox size and internet connection, Outlook will download mailbox data from the server. This process may take several minutes or longer for large mailboxes.

What If Outlook Cannot Rebuild the OST File?

Sometimes rebuilding the OST file does not solve the problem. This may happen when:

The Exchange account has been removed.
The mailbox has been deleted from the server.
The OST file is orphaned.
Synchronization fails repeatedly.
The OST file contains data that never synchronized with the server.

In these situations, rebuilding the OST file alone cannot recover your data.

Tips to Prevent OST File Corruption

To reduce the chances of future OST file problems:

Always close Outlook properly.
Keep Outlook updated.
Avoid sudden system shutdowns.
Maintain a stable internet connection.
Archive old emails regularly to reduce mailbox size.
Use reliable antivirus software.
Create regular backups of important mailbox data.
